I'm using Postgres and the end-users are complaining that the search
features provided by the web app are case-sensitive (via Postgres). Is
there a way to do a case-insensitive version of select statements? Not
all statements are of the form "=" or "like" but often of the form
"...where lastname >= 'smith';" Is there a way to do this type of case-
insensitive comparison at the SQLAlchemy level? Thanks RVince

Usually like this:

from sqlalchemy import func
query(Widget).filter(func.lower(Widget.name) == func.lower("Some name"))

if you're using "LIKE", you can use ILIKE instead which is built in:

Widget.name.ilike("Some Expression")
